جا به جا شدن نمودار در اکسل با اسکرول-macro for move chart with scroll
سه شنبه, ۱۵ مرداد ۱۳۹۸، ۱۰:۵۱ ق.ظ
در صورتی که نمودار در صفحات با اطلاعات زیاد داشته باشیم زمانی که کاربر در صفحه اسکرول به بالا یا پایین نماید نمودارها از محدوده نمایش خارج می شوند در صورتی که نیاز باشد نمودارها هم با اسکرول به مکان جدید منتقل شوند از کدهای زیر استفاده نمائید
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
'UpdatebyExtendoffice20161111
Dim CPos As Double
Application.ScreenUpdating = False
CPos = ActiveWindow.ScrollRow * ActiveCell.RowHeight
ActiveSheet.ChartObjects("Chart 2").Activate
ActiveSheet.Shapes("Chart 2").Top = CPos
ActiveWindow.Visible = False
Application.ScreenUpdating = True
End Sub
نقل شده از
https://www.extendoffice.com/documents/excel/4201-excel-keep-chart-in-view.html
- ۹۸/۰۵/۱۵